Do you have any ideas for how to spread a little Christmas cheer in your neighborhood? America has been struggling lately, so now feels like the time to go just a little above and beyond in trying to reach out to people and bring a little joy. This is my idea.....


This year I'm doing something different for my neighborhood. In previous years, I've baked and / or delivered cards to my neighbors. But, let's be honest, none of us reeeeally need it.

So, this year, late at night on Christmas eve, I'll be sneaking onto the front porches of the homes of all our local dogs, whose names I've learned over the year - mostly while out walking during these covid times! - and dropping them off a treat, a toy, and a little gift tag with their name on it, wishing them a happy, yappy Christmas!

Fun, right? My own puppers will be getting toys and treats and lots of cuddles, so I decided to include all my FAVORITE people in the neighborhood! They just all happen to have paws, not feet - but I figure they can celebrate the birth of Christ as well as any of us! WOOF!

We "adopted" three elderly people that are wards of the state for the holiday. They receive $35 monthly and that is supposed to cover all expenses and entertainment, other than room and board, plus medical. $35 doesn't go far, obviously. We got a wish list from each and hopefully, they will enjoy what they received.
